Just a FYI...Timeline:

-Purchased premium internet well before the voucher came out

-Purchased the $9.95 voucher for all sailing long (for all my sailings)

-Called X to cancel and refund the premium internet meaning only voucher remained

-Upon boarding the ship, purchased the basic which did already include my CC Elite+ discount

-Voucher worked to upgrade to premium but did require a visit to iLounge which was hectic on embarkation day; probably could have been avoided if I had called X and purchased basic
